Workaround for lack of IDS import feature

ePave 5.1d lacks a feature for importing IDS information from a previous IDS into a present IDS.

Michele A. Cimbala says: I asked one of our paralegals about the import feature for IDS's. He said he had never used the import feature. Instead, he said what he has done in the past is the following: To make more than one eIDS that cites the same list of documents:

  1. create the first IDS and the list of documents and save it
  2. create the second, third, etc. IDS, [and type in 1 document only] - then save them and close ePave
  3. copy the XML file that lists the IDS docs from the first IDS folder into the folder(s) containing the 2nd, 3rd IDS etc. (and overwriting the XML that was already created).
  4. next time the 2nd and 3rd filings are opened, the documents from the 1st IDS are in there.

He said this also worked if you are filing an eIDS based on an old IDS that had already been submitted - he just copied the old XML file into the current IDS folder. The IDS's all validated and the submission went through ok - at least in the past. (He hasn't tried this yet with 5.1d.)

Julie Eslick adds: This was not even necessary. I just created the new package for the eIDS, closed out of ePave, went and copied the eIDS file I wanted to use into my new folder, deleted the one already in that file and renamed the one I copied to the current eIDS's folder name.
